Introduction
The Sweetnight Queen Hybrid Mattress is crafted with a focus on providing a balance between comfort and support. It features a three-layer comfort system that includes comfort foam and durable stainless steel pocket springs. This combination offers a plush sleeping surface that caters to the needs of back, stomach, and side sleepers alike. Additionally, its breathable knit fabric is designed to keep you dry and maintain airflow throughout the night, ensuring a cooler, more refreshing sleep experience. The mattress is CertiPUR-US certified, which means it's made without harmful chemicals, providing a safer sleeping environment.
Pros and Cons
Quality and Comfort
Pros: The Sweetnight Queen Mattress garners praise for its comfort and quality. As one satisfied customer, who previously dealt with back pain due to an old mattress, noted, "Been sleeping like a baby with no more back pain. Honestly, so happy with this buy." The mattress's combination of plushness and support is repeatedly lauded, with another reviewer highlighting, "It’s definitely on the softer side, but not in a way that makes you sink too much. It’s more like that perfect mix of plush and supportive."
The softness of the mattress receives universal acclaim particularly from those who enjoy a softer sleeping surface without feeling engulfed. Even heavier users find joy in the mattress's comfortability, as one user elucidates, "[Our teenager] is a heavy kid, over 200lbs, and absolutely loves this mattress."
Cons: However, the plushness doesn't sit well with everyone. A customer standing at 6'2" and weighing 225 pounds found that the mattress was "way too soft" for his needs, causing discomfort and daily back pain. This review is a poignant reminder that while the soft mattress excels in comfort, it may not cater to those who need more firmness or suffer from back problems.
Usability and Ease of Setup
Pros: The Sweetnight Queen Mattress scores high on usability and convenience. Many customers appreciate the ease with which it is transported and set up. Compact packaging allows "easy carry upstairs to the second floor," and the simplicity of letting it expand makes for an effortless setup. One customer noted, "Setup was ridiculously easy—took maybe 10 minutes tops."
Cons: While the setup process is often praised, it's important to note the need to wait for up to 72 hours for the mattress to fully expand. Those looking for an immediate bed solution may find this to be a bit of a setback, although most seem quite content to deal under this small precondition given the final comfort offered.
Features and Durability
Pros: One of the standout features of the Sweetnight Queen Mattress is its low motion transfer capabilities. The individually pocketed springs work proficiently to isolate movement, making it ideal for those who share a bed. As a user with multiple bed companions shared, "Even when there is motion next to me... the mattress is more than big enough for the all of us."
The durability is also emphasized in several reviews detailing its robust performance under varied weights over time, indicating it should hold up well for extended periods.
Cons: Despite its durability, the mattress's level of plushness remains a possible downside for those requiring more substantial support. A few users indicated they would prefer a firmer option, but for those who favor plush mattresses, this may not be perceived as a disadvantage.
